The global High Temperature Resistant Tape market size was valued at USD 1,456.3 million in 2023. The market is projected to grow from USD 1,550.2 million in 2024 to USD 2,345.7 million by 2031, exhibiting a CAGR of 5.8% during the forecast period.

High temperature resistant tapes are specialized adhesive products engineered to withstand extreme heat conditions without degrading, typically comprising a robust backing material like pol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E) or polyimide combined with a high-performance adhesive. These tapes maintain their adhesion, insulation, and sealing properties in environments exceeding 200°C, making them essential for industries facing thermal challenges. Their applications span electronics assembly, where they protect components during soldering, to aerospace components requiring reliable insulation under high heat.

Although the market is specialized, its importance cannot be overstated in sectors prioritizing safety and performance under duress. Growth is fueled by advancements in electronics manufacturing, the expansion of renewable energy installations, stricter industrial safety regulations, and the push for durable materials in automotive and construction fields. As global manufacturing shifts toward higher efficiency and sustainability, demand for these tapes continues to rise steadily.

Segmentation by Product Type

The high temperature resistant tape market is segmented into key product categories based on material composition and performance characteristics, each tailored to specific thermal and environmental demands.

1. Teflon High Temperature Resistant Tape

Teflon tapes, primarily made from PTFE, offer exceptional chemical resistance and low friction alongside their ability to endure temperatures up to 260°C. They are commonly used for sealing and insulation where non-stick properties are crucial.

  • Market Insight: Teflon tapes remain a cornerstone of the market, valued for their reliability in corrosive environments. They are favored in petrochemical and plumbing applications, though rising raw material costs have prompted some users to explore alternatives.

  • Trend: In regions like North America and Europe, manufacturers are enhancing Teflon formulations with improved UV resistance to expand outdoor applications, driven by infrastructure projects.

2. Polyimide High Temperature Resistant Tape

Polyimide tapes, such as those branded as Kapton, excel in electrical insulation and can operate continuously at temperatures up to 260°C, with short-term exposure to 400°C. Their flexibility and dielectric strength make them ideal for demanding electronic uses.

  • Market Insight: This segment is experiencing robust growth due to the electronics boom, particularly in circuit board masking during high-temperature processes like wave soldering.

  • Trend: Asia-Pacific electronics hubs are leading adoption, with innovations focusing on thinner variants for compact devices, aligning with the miniaturization trend in consumer tech.

3. Silicone-Based High Temperature Resistant Tape

Silicone tapes provide excellent flexibility and conformability, suitable for temperatures ranging from -60°C to 260°C, and are often used in sealing and bundling where vibration resistance is needed.

  • Market Insight: Silicone tapes hold a significant share in automotive and aerospace sectors, where their self-fusing properties ensure secure bonds without adhesives in extreme conditions.

  • Trend: With the rise of electric vehicles, demand is surging for silicone tapes in battery insulation, as manufacturers seek materials that prevent short circuits under thermal stress.

4. Acrylic High Temperature Resistant Tape

Acrylic tapes offer strong adhesion and resistance to temperatures up to 180°C, balancing cost-effectiveness with performance for general industrial masking and holding applications.

  • Market Insight: This category appeals to cost-conscious industries like packaging, providing a viable option where ultra-high temperatures are not required but durability is essential.

  • Trend: Emerging markets in Southeast Asia are boosting acrylic tape usage in electronics assembly, as local producers scale up to meet global supply chain needs.

Segmentation by Application

Applications highlight the versatility of high temperature resistant tapes, leveraging their thermal endurance, adhesion, and protective qualities to address unique industry pain points effectively.

1. Electronics Industrial

The electronics sector represents the largest application area for these tapes, used in PCB masking, coil wrapping, and insulation during soldering and reflow processes.

  • Insight: Polyimide tapes dominate here, ensuring clean removal without residue, which is vital for high-volume production of smartphones and computers.

  • Trend: The proliferation of 5G devices and IoT sensors is accelerating demand, as manufacturers prioritize tapes that withstand lead-free soldering temperatures.

2. Petrochemical

In petrochemical plants, these tapes seal pipes and flanges, resisting chemicals and heat in refining and distillation operations.

  • Insight: Teflon variants are preferred for their inertness, preventing leaks in high-pressure, high-heat environments common in oil and gas processing.

  • Trend: Global energy transitions are increasing use in pipeline maintenance, with enhanced formulations targeting hydrogen infrastructure projects.

3. Building Seal

Construction applications involve sealing HVAC systems and fireproofing joints, where tapes must endure ambient and operational heat without failing.

  • Insight: Silicone and acrylic tapes provide flexible seals in building envelopes, contributing to energy efficiency and safety compliance.

  • Trend: Urbanization in Asia and the Middle East is driving adoption, especially in green building standards requiring durable, heat-resistant sealants.

4. Packaging Material

High temperature tapes secure packaging for heat-sensitive goods during sterilization or transport, maintaining integrity in thermal packaging lines.

  • Insight: This segment, though smaller, is growing with e-commerce, using tapes for tamper-evident and heat-sealed boxes in food and pharma packaging.

  • Trend: Sustainable packaging initiatives are favoring recyclable acrylic tapes, as brands seek eco-friendly alternatives without compromising heat resistance.

5. Gold Finger Protection

In electronics, these tapes protect gold-plated connectors (gold fingers) during wave soldering, preventing oxidation and ensuring reliable contacts.

  • Insight: Polyimide tapes excel in precision masking, minimizing defects in high-reliability components like those in aerospace electronics.

  • Trend: The expansion of server farms and data centers is heightening demand, as tapes support higher processing speeds with flawless edge protection.

6. Other Applications

Miscellaneous uses include automotive wiring harnesses and medical device assembly, where tapes provide insulation and protection in varied thermal scenarios.

  • Insight: This catch-all category supports niche needs, like aerospace composites, where custom tapes enhance structural integrity.

  • Trend: Innovations in 3D printing and additive manufacturing are opening new avenues for specialized tapes in prototype protection.

Segmentation by End-User

1. Electronics & Semiconductor Manufacturers

Electronics firms lead as the primary end-user group, relying on these tapes for assembly lines producing PCBs, LEDs, and integrated circuits.

  • Insight: The need for defect-free production in miniaturizing devices drives consistent procurement, with Asia-Pacific dominating volume.

  • Trend: Supply chain localization in regions like Taiwan and India is fostering partnerships with tape suppliers for just-in-time delivery.

2. Petrochemical & Energy Companies

These entities use tapes for maintenance in refineries and power plants, ensuring operational safety amid high-heat and corrosive exposures.

  • Insight: Regulatory pressures for leak prevention are boosting investments, particularly in Middle Eastern oil fields.

  • Trend: Shift to renewables like solar thermal systems is expanding tape applications in panel sealing and insulation.

3. Construction & Building Firms

Builders incorporate tapes in structural sealing for commercial and residential projects, focusing on durability in climate-variable conditions.

  • Insight: Cost savings from long-lasting seals appeal to large-scale developers, reducing rework in HVAC installations.

  • Trend: Smart building technologies are integrating tapes with sensors for real-time monitoring of seal integrity.

4. Packaging & Consumer Goods Companies

Packaging operations employ tapes for securing loads in high-speed lines, emphasizing quick application and heat tolerance during processing.

  • Insight: E-commerce growth demands tapes that handle automated sealing without jamming, supporting global logistics.

  • Trend: Eco-labeling trends are pushing for biodegradable variants, challenging traditional synthetics in this segment.

5. Aerospace & Automotive Manufacturers

These high-stakes industries utilize tapes for component protection in engines and interiors, where failure could be catastrophic.

  • Insight: Certification standards like aerospace specs drive premium purchases, ensuring compliance in extreme environments.

  • Trend: Electric and autonomous vehicle advancements are increasing tape use in wiring and battery management systems.

The high temperature resistant tape market is comprehensively mapped through its segmentation framework. By product type, polyimide and silicone varieties are gaining traction, propelled by electronics and automotive demands. By application, electronics industrial leads, yet petrochemical and building seal segments offer steady expansion. By end-user, electronics manufacturers dominate, complemented by aerospace and construction players fostering innovation and volume growth.
